Masters of Sighisoara II: The Undead of Xerphef prologue map Prime Suspect has been updated to version 1.2 and is now available for download right here in the CH map database.

In other news, the Team is now preparing another single scenario map based on the MoS campaigns. The upcoming map is called The Rogue's Hideout (size M with underground for the Shadow of Death expansion) and it deals with events following the first Sighisoara campaign and its immediate aftermath in the human kingdom of Aurolas. The player will be leading Castle troops against Dungeon and neutral creatures with the goal of ending the Minotaurs of Gulael inspired anarchy and looting led by some unusually organized groups of bandits and common thieves.

The Sighisoara Team has trusted me with the last ditch testing and final polishing of the epilogue map to the First campaign, a map called "The Rogue's Hideout". In this map the player will take command of Castle troops that are inspecting reports and rumours about the Minotaur Mafia's activities near the nation's capital city, Visby. The player shall then raid their storage houses, illegal black markets and the like so that evidence can be gathered to clear the permission from the King for one last final assault on the Minotaur Mafia's (Dungeon troops) heavily fortified HQ.

I wish to use this oppurtunity to thank our Polish map tester Duzeom for his part in testing of the "Rogue's Hideout" map during the last week's testing round. Yes, the map offers quite a challenge and the player will need to plan his moves carefully before assaulting the Minotaur HQ. We will keep the level of difficulty unaltered which means that being true to Sighisoara's standalone maps tradition, the computer really knows what to do and how to use his advantage over the player, especially in Expert (160%) and Impossible (200%) levels selected.

Description: Following the end of the Aurolas-Gulael War, Quintus Tullius King of Aurolas
calls a meeting of his cabinet in the Visby Military District Headquarters.
A general of good reputation will be sent to deal with the growing threat caused
by a number of unusually well organized menacing bands of rogues.

Additional Information:

This map serves as an epilogue to the previously released Team Sighisoara work
"Masters of Sighisoara 1" (a campaign of 4 maps)

If you want to play the Masters of Sighisoara maps and campaigns in chronological order, the following is considered by us to be canonical:

1. Masters of Sighisoara (campaign Part I)
2. The Rogue's Hideout (epilogue to Campaign I, single scenario)
3. A Sighisoara Christmas (Christmas themed, single scenario)
4. Prime Suspect (Prologue to Campaign II, single scenario)
5. The Undead of Xerphef (campaign Part II)

Please note that German versions of the MoS I campaign, Prime Suspect
and A Sighisoara Christmas are available as well. These were translated by our Team member Koni, a native German speaker.
